Texas 10 Series Conroe

I ran the Texas 10 Series Conroe 10 miler this morning.  Very cold, but dry.  I finished in 2:09:32, which was good for 1st in my age group (I was the only one over 70).  That gives 1st place in the 70 and over age group for the Texas 10 Series for 2013.  That's good for $200 and free entry for the same races in 2014.
The bad news is that I did something to my left knee.  At about 8 miles, it started burning and hurting.  After the race, it was swollen and very sore.  After the race, I drove to College Station to pick up my packet for the marathon tomorrow.  After getting home, I have iced it several times.  My plan is to wrap it tomorrow morning and drive over to College Station.  I will see how it feels tomorrow before making a decision on whether to attempt to run.
